Duke Energy Restores Vast Majority of Power in Ohio and Kentucky After Severe Storms

Duke Energy Restores Power After Severe Weather



In a remarkable feat of quick response and dedication, Duke Energy reported the successful restoration of power to over 96% of its customers affected by the recent severe storms in Ohio and Kentucky. As of 7 a.m. on April 4, 2025, the number of storm-related outages plummeted from approximately 69,000 to 2,400, predominantly affecting eastern Hamilton and Clermont counties.

Swift Action Amidst Adverse Weather



The restoration efforts followed a whirlwind of high winds and torrential rain that began on Wednesday evening, significantly impacting the region. Duke Energy's emergency preparedness team, led by Clint Carnahan, emphasized that their crews are tirelessly working to restore power to every customer still in the dark. "We've made substantial progress, but our work won’t end until every customer capable of receiving power is back online," said Carnahan, showing the company's commitment to customer service and safety.

Despite the rapid progress, Duke Energy remains vigilant, continuously observing weather forecasts for additional storms which could lead to further outages over the upcoming weekend. The company assures that any new challenges will be addressed promptly and effectively.

The Power Restoration Process



Duke Energy follows a systematic and prioritizing protocol during the power restoration process. Their first goal is to repair major power lines and overarching infrastructure, which serves to restore service to the largest number of customers in the shortest possible time. After stabilizing the primary lines, their crews then transition to addressing local neighborhood outages and individual homes, ensuring a comprehensive approach to restoration.

About Duke Energy



Duke Energy, known for its comprehensive service and commitment to reliability, provides electric service to around 910,000 customers across a 3,000-square-mile area in Ohio and Kentucky. In addition, it offers natural gas services to 560,000 customers within a 2,650-square-mile territory.

As one of America’s largest energy holding companies, standing tall in the Fortune 150 rankings, Duke Energy operates a vast network that includes electric utilities serving 8.4 million customers across several states including North Carolina, South Carolina, and Indiana.
